Tendulkar climbs to third spot in ICC Ranking

Indian ace batsman Sachin Tendulkar has climbed up to third position in the ICC ODI Players Rankings after belting a record-breaking double-century in the second ODI against South Africa in Gwalior on Wednesday. PCB in seek of inexpensive venues for ‘home series’

It has learnt reliably that Pakistan Cricket Board (PCB) in seek of inexpensive venues for the ‘home series’ against South Africa. Apart from United Arab Emirates (UAE), Malaysia, Sri Lanka are the other options lined-up for the full series which is scheduled for October-November.
